Power required to drive a Vehicle (ICE & EV) and Energy required to travel a
particular distance depends on
• Composite mass of the vehicle (including passenger and goods)
- Gross Vehicle Weight (GVW)
• Condition of the roads (rolling resistance)
• Aerodynamics of the vehicle (Aerodynamic drag)
• Incline that it needs to traverse (Gradient Resistance)
• Velocities and accelerations at different points of time (Drive Cycle)
• Maximum speed and maximum acceleration of the vehicle
, Tractive forces acting on a Vehicle
Aerodynamic Drag
- resistance offered by the air to the movement of the body
Rolling Resistance
- force resisting the motion when a body rolls on a surface
Uphill Resistance
- Component of weight working in a direction opposite to its motion, w
the vehicle travels uphill
Acceleration
- To move forward at a particular speed
